I just use Votive to set my projects up, then use MSBuild on a CI Build machine to actually accomplish the builds.
I also need to split mine up into x86 and x64 builds, so I have all that run within there. I just create the projects I need, then the installer projects for each component within the same solution, I put the installers into a Solution folder, just to keep it organized in Visual Studio. That's about it, everything else just works. Chris On Thu, Jul 17, 2008 at 9:29 AM, Adam Connelly < [EMAIL PROTECTED]> wrote: > I actually sorted the problem (a typo :(). I would still be interested to > find out how others structure their projects. > > Adam > > -----Original Message----- > From: [EMAIL PROTECTED] [mailto: > [EMAIL PROTECTED] On Behalf Of Adam Connelly > Sent: 17 July 2008 11:19 > To: wix-users@lists.sourceforge.net > Subject: [WiX-users] Wix and MSBuild > > Hi, > > I currently trying to add a task into my MSBuild file that will create the > various MSI files needed for the project. I've got the following file > structure: > > Root/ > Build.xml > Code/ > Deploy/ > ProjA > ProjB > Installs/ > ProjA.wxs > > Sorry if that's not amazingly clear. Basically, all the assemblies, etc > for each project are in Code/Deploy/ProjX, and the wix file is in > Installs/ProjX.wxs. I want to be able to build an installer while keeping > this structure if possible. > > The problem I'm having is that although candle.exe runs fine, light.exe > can't seem to find the source files no-matter if I set the -b switch, or if > I alter the Source attributes in the wxs file. > > I guess what I really want to know is how do other people structure their > builds when there may be multiple projects needing installers built, etc. > > Sorry for such a broad question. > > Cheers, > Adam > ------------------------------------------------------------------------- > This SF.Net email is sponsored by the Moblin Your Move Developer's > challenge > Build the coolest Linux based applications with Moblin SDK & win great > prizes > Grand prize is a trip for two to an Open Source event anywhere in the world > http://moblin-contest.org/redirect.php?banner_id=100&url=/ > _______________________________________________ > WiX-users mailing list > WiX-users@lists.sourceforge.net > https://lists.sourceforge.net/lists/listinfo/wix-users > > ------------------------------------------------------------------------- > This SF.Net email is sponsored by the Moblin Your Move Developer's > challenge > Build the coolest Linux based applications with Moblin SDK & win great > prizes > Grand prize is a trip for two to an Open Source event anywhere in the world > http://moblin-contest.org/redirect.php?banner_id=100&url=/ > _______________________________________________ > WiX-users mailing list > WiX-users@lists.sourceforge.net > https://lists.sourceforge.net/lists/listinfo/wix-users > ------------------------------------------------------------------------- This SF.Net email is sponsored by the Moblin Your Move Developer's challenge Build the coolest Linux based applications with Moblin SDK & win great prizes Grand prize is a trip for two to an Open Source event anywhere in the world http://moblin-contest.org/redirect.php?banner_id=100&url=/ _______________________________________________ WiX-users mailing list WiX-users@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/wix-users